1. Inspects and monitors traffic related construction or maintenance projects to ensure compliance with design specifications and contractual agreements. Coordination, technical support and management for construction-related activities including traffic signaling equipment construction and associated work including foundation construction, ITS, signs, pavement markings, streetlights, street resurfacing; water/wastewater utility lines; storm drainage systems, ADA and sidewalk facilities and erosion control improvements.
2. Performs transportation/traffic operations/traffic signals engineering planning and design.
3. Analyzes transportation engineering project problems in assigned inspection areas for the City of Dallas Capital Projects. Recommends solutions and monitors implementation to ensure projects conform to departmental requirements and city, state and federal regulations. Under the supervision of a registered Professional Engineer or other project manager, modifies and develops engineering plans and finds engineering solutions for problems in traffic signals, ITS, signs, pavement markings, streetlights plans and/or other improvements.
4. Assist in revising work performed by contractor, quantity verification and bid items quantity calculations of assigned City of Dallas capital projects. Performs preliminary and final inspections and recommends acceptance of developments. Responsible for assuring that the monthly construction invoices of the assigned projects are accurate, well documented and processed in a timely manner to meet City, State and Federal requirements as applicable based on the Contract documents for each project and environmental and safety requirements.
5. Researches and reviews traffic analysis, traffic operations, ITS and safety issues including pre-emption set ups for transit operations and works with internal and external stakeholders as required.
6. Exhibits proficiency in using computer-assisted traffic engineering and design software and equipment including traffic analysis and simulation software and other software to perform engineering tasks.
7. Prepares and develops customized reports for program managers/project managers. Prepares detailed data of construction progress and inspection. Prepares various reports on daily, weekly & monthly operations and activities. Prepares various inspection reports as required. Maintains files and reports regarding inspection and plans check activities and findings.
8. Under the supervision of a registered Professional Engineer, modifies and develops engineering plans and finds engineering solutions for problems related to traffic signals, signs, pavement markings, streetlights, and other projects.
9. Assists, supports, and participates in developing scopes of work, tasks, milestones, and project budgets to forecast construction schedules and establish project objectives or process operation, optimization, and enhancements; prepares design agenda packages for council resolution.
10. Communicates, engages, and interacts with other departments, residents, consultants, contractors, and other government agencies to coordinate activities and provide information about projects.

Reviews, evaluates, and provides feedback on design plans from consultants; assist in negotiating design contracts, develops a cost estimates, and assists with projects from initiation to completion; supports finding solutions for engineering problems and prepares specifications, addendums, and change orders.
12. Visits project sites on field; ensures managers are up to date on project status and reports on project implementation and specifications; compiles construction analytics and prepares documents and reports regarding general activities, inspections, plans check activities, and other findings.
13. Assist in performing temporary traffic control design analysis and plans development activities, transportation operations and maintenance-related activities and traffic analysis and data collections.
14. Assists, supports, and participates in automating workflows and logic programming of traffic signaling equipment.
